How much does a Compleat Rehab Physical Therapy Assistant make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for a Physical Therapy Assistant at Compleat Rehab is $58,102, which translates to approximately $28 per hour. Salaries for Physical Therapy Assistant at Compleat Rehab typically range from $53,440 to $62,505,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Compleat Rehab & Sports Therapy is a private healthcare company with five outpatient clinics in the greater Charlotte, North Carolina area and two outpatient clinics in Hot Springs, Arkansas, operating as Hot Springs Sports Medicine. Compleat Rehab provides Physical Therapy, Occupational Therapy, and Speech Therapy. In addition to physical rehabilitation, it offers a number of Health and Wellness services. Compleat Rehab & Sports Therapy clinics treat conditions leading to pain and loss of mobility. Its therapists use tried and true therapy techniques based on the latest research, helping its patients achieve long-term quality of life. Compleat KiDZ, located in its flagship facility in Gastonia, North Carolina, provides multi-disciplined Pediatric Therapy.
